WWAN_CONTEXT構造体 (wwan.h)
WWAN_CONTEXT構造体は、MB デバイスでサポートされているプロビジョニングされたコンテキストを表します。
構文
typedef struct _WWAN_CONTEXT {
ULONG ContextId;
WWAN_CONTEXT_TYPE ContextType;
WCHAR AccessString[WWAN_ACCESSSTRING_LEN];
WCHAR UserName[WWAN_USERNAME_LEN];
WCHAR Password[WWAN_PASSWORD_LEN];
WWAN_COMPRESSION Compression;
WWAN_AUTH_PROTOCOL AuthType;
} WWAN_CONTEXT, *PWWAN_CONTEXT;
メンバーズ
ContextId
このコンテキストの一意の ID。
OID_WWAN_PROVISIONED_CONTEXT 要求 設定する場合、MB サービスは値を WWAN_CONTEXT_ID_APPEND に設定できます。 この値を使用する場合、ミニポート ドライバーは、コンテキスト情報を格納するためのインデックスを決定する必要があります。 クエリ OID_WWAN_PROVISIONED_CONTEXT 要求に応答してWWAN_CONTEXT_ID_APPENDを返すべきではありません。
ContextType
表されるコンテキストの種類 (インターネット接続、VPN (企業ネットワークへの接続)、ボイス オーバー IP (VOIP) など) を指定します。 ミニポート ドライバーは、空またはプロビジョニングされていないコンテキスト WwanContextTypeNone を指定する必要があります。
AccessString[WWAN_ACCESSSTRING_LEN]
ネットワークにアクセスするための NULL で終わる文字列。 GSM ベースのネットワークの場合、これは "data.thephone-company.com" などのアクセス ポイント名 (APN) 文字列になります。 CDMA ベースのネットワークの場合、"#777" などの特殊なダイヤル コードや、"foo@thephone-company.com" などのネットワーク アクセス識別子 (NAI) などです。 このメンバーは NULL できます。
文字列のサイズは 100 バイトを超えないようにしてください。
UserName[WWAN_USERNAME_LEN]
認証に使用するユーザー名。 このメンバーは NULL できます。
Password[WWAN_PASSWORD_LEN]
認証に使用するパスワード。 このメンバーは NULL できます。
Compression
ヘッダーとデータのデータ接続で使用する圧縮を指定します。 このメンバーは、GSM ベースのデバイスにのみ適用されます。 MB サービスは、このメンバーを CDMA ベースのデバイス WwanCompressionNone に設定します。
AuthType
PDP アクティブ化に使用する認証の種類。
必要条件
要件 | 価値 |
---|---|
サポートされる最小クライアント | Windows 7 以降のバージョンの Windows で使用できます。 |
ヘッダー | wwan.h (Wwan.h を含む) |